Output efcb225b0a08ea503943d539e9ef68782f28e908f7be7dd70d8a35867ab40367:8

value
160000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ef33785ca8d664c944ac795563f8361a7cc2ca3 OP_EQUAL
address
3Qw4vGrR2HNms7n18KqstN5mfM12PbGbzV
transaction
efcb225b0a08ea503943d539e9ef68782f28e908f7be7dd70d8a35867ab40367
spent
true